Senator Cornyn optimistic for criminal justice reform

Texas Senator John Cornyn tells reporters at a weekly news briefing that the foundation of prison reform was based on successful reforms in states like Texas, Georgia and Rhode Island where lawmakers realized being smart on crime is more important than being tough on crime, asking if prisoners would be better prepared coming out to handle the challenges of leading an orderly life, often dealing with alcohol or drug addiction, education deficit and employing a skill but there was a path forward to pass the legislation.
